MODE (tinkermode.com) is a verified Series B IoT company (MODE, Inc.) established in 2014 with over $25M in funding and major enterprise clients like JR East and Panasonic. While the project has high real-world utility in industrial Digital Transformation (DX) and solid technical innovation (integrating GenAI with IoT), the submission itself contained hyperbolic and unsupported claims ('audienceReach: everyone', 'most people have used my product'), which significantly reduced the Quality Factors for Reach and Traction. The score reflects a mature, high-value company penalized for a low-quality submission.

Description
MODE is a reliable data collection solution for real-world data. Companies are collecting and consuming real-world sensor data in their businesses. However, developing commercial-grade, large-scale data collection systems is hard. MODE provides a sensor gateway and data cloud solution that works reliably even under unstable network conditions.
